50+ Stunning Wall Stencil Design Ideas for Inspired Spaces

Wall stencil design ideas offer a timeless method to transform a blank canvas into a personal statement. Unlike a permanent paint color, stencils provide the flexibility to add intricate patterns and motifs without the commitment of a full redesign. This technique allows anyone to inject personality, texture, and visual interest into a room, creating a focal point that feels curated rather than accidental. Whether you are looking to establish a bold atmosphere or simply add subtle dimension, the right stencil can bridge the gap between design aspiration and achievable reality.

Choosing a Style for Your Space

The first step in any successful project is selecting a style that aligns with your existing decor. The market offers a vast array of motifs, from the organic flow of botanical florals to the clean geometry of abstract lines. A maximalist living room might benefit from an oversized tropical leaf pattern, while a serene bedroom could be enhanced by a delicate trail of vines. Before committing to a roll, consider the scale of the pattern; a large stencil will read as a bold feature, whereas a mini repeat creates a nuanced texture that rewards close looking.

Strategic Placement for Maximum Impact

Feature Walls and Focal Points

One of the most effective applications is the feature wall, where the design takes center stage. Behind a sofa or above a console table, a large stencil mural draws the eye and defines the function of the space. When applying the pattern, align it horizontally with the horizon of the room to create a sense of stability. Treat the wall as a piece of art, ensuring the stencil complements the furniture rather than competing with it.

Architectural Accents

For a more subtle approach, integrate the stencil into the architecture of the room. Adding a pattern along the perimeter of the ceiling, known as a "faux frame," visually lifts the walls and adds depth. Similarly, running a vertical motif along a narrow hallway creates the illusion of height, making the corridor feel taller and more grand. These architectural touches prove that wall stencil design ideas can refine the structure of a home as much as its surface.

Color Theory and Application Techniques

Color is the primary vehicle for emotion in interior design, and stencils allow for precise control over the palette. A monochromatic scheme using varying shades of the same color results in a sophisticated, layered look. Alternatively, a contrasting color applied with a dry sponge can make the design pop against a neutral backdrop. When it comes to application, using a small foam roller or a dense stencil brush ensures sharp edges and minimal bleed, which is critical for a high-end finish rather than a DIY look.

Mixing Patterns and Textures

To avoid a flat appearance, layering different textures is one of the most compelling wall stencil design ideas. You might pair a large geometric stencil on the main wall with a smaller, repetitive dot pattern near the baseboard to create visual rhythm. Mixing the scale of the patterns—large with small, bold with fine—adds richness to the room. Just ensure there is a connecting element, such as a shared color or a similar line weight, so the space feels cohesive rather than chaotic.

Material Considerations and Longevity

The longevity of your design depends heavily on the preparation of the surface and the quality of the stencil material. High-quality mylar stencils are durable and resist warping, allowing for consistent application over multiple sessions. It is essential to use a low-tack painter's tape to secure the stencil firmly to the wall; any movement during the pouncing motion will result in blurred lines. Seal the finished work with a matte or satin topcoat to protect the delicate pattern from dust and smudging, ensuring the wall stencil design ideas remain vivid for years to come.
